UAT Load Dashboard

Live command-ack latency, throughput, heartbeat lag, error rate. Updates via realtime + 15s poll.

Range:Project to scale:100 projected users0 buckets · last update -
Devices online
0
Devices paired
0
p50 ms
0
p95 ms
0
p99 ms
0
Errors / min
0

Spin up 100 tagged devices and broadcast a ping every 5s. Stop any time then purge.

Digital twin vs real-device calibration
Same uat_commands stream the mesh page renders. Shaded band is twin p95 ±1σ (rolling 5 min). Real-device dots should fall inside the band when the twin is calibrated.
Real samples
0
Bias
+0%
MAE p95
0ms
In band
0%
Command ack latency (ms)
p50 / p95 / p99 per minute · aggregate across twin + real
Throughput split: twin vs real
commands acked per minute by source - confirms mesh-sim packets land in the same stream as real-device acks
Throughput & queue backlog
commands sent / acked / pending per minute
Heartbeat lag (s)
avg seconds between pings per device · last: 0s
Heartbeats per device per minute
expected 12 for 5s pings · last: 0
Errors & success rate
errors per minute (left) · ack success % (right)
Devices online vs paired
online (last 15s) and paired (active sessions)